Occer 12x25 Compact Binoculars are a portable optical tool designed for outdoor enthusiasts, especially targeting adults and kids looking for affordable viewing options. They deliver 12x magnification with a compact, waterproof design aimed at bird watching, hunting, and travel. User feedback, however, tells a sharply different story. Critics lambasted its performance with sentiments like “No, 12x25 would be very shaky and dark. I wouldn’t recommend any below $100.” Such comments underscore significant concerns about its optical stability and overall image quality. The sentiment is clear and decidedly negative among users who expected more for the price point. In conclusion, while the product ticks the box in terms of portability and design flair, its shaky and dark visuals mean it falls short of expectations in its category. Based on the consistent negative feedback, it is not recommended for those who prioritize optical performance in their outdoor gear.

High magnification in compact binoculars causes shake and poor optics
High magnification and small objective lens size is not a good combo.
A bot could hold them steady.
Yes, they'll be "too shaky."
High magnification leads to shaky hand‐held use
For me, I can't keep anything over 10x steady enough to get a good stable view.
Most people find 12x to be too shaky hand held.
High magnification leads to instability
Non-stabilized 16x magnification is near-useless, unless you have a VERY steady hand.
16x magnification is crazy high for binoculars and a 32 lens size is crazy low for magnification that size.
